If you're a unix guy, check out bind version 9.2.2 or above. it allows you to setup internal and external views of your dns. that way you can specify your internal ip's to use your 10. address and all other ip's to use your publick address for resolve... works great!

My question is why IMail don't use 127.0.0.1 for self service querying?

Is there a reason for that.





I can't answer this question but my guess is that since under normal
circumstances, the name resolves to the local IP address, this


optimization


isn't necessary.

Have you tried adding an entry to the server's hosts file so that when it
queries DNS for its own IP address, it gets the local address?  You could
even resolve the name to 127.0.0.1 if you'd prefer.
